This particular Sonos Connect:Amp (CTAZPUS1) was sent to me with a 'no power' fault. After confirming the problem I found that the fuse was the only part that had failed. Fortunately I did not have to tangle with the heatsink clips from hell. There was a broken piece on the plastic bottom and I had a small but solved issue with a wifi connector. All of this is addressed in the video.
The fuse is a 5amp 250V. I used an AGC fuse in place of the round fuse. They work the same.
